Traditional robata grill and Japanese garden create serene scene for the rich and beautiful to be seen. It's a long wait on any given night to get a table in this intimate, popular Uptown spot. The atmosphere lends itself to lingering, relaxed dinners, particularly with more than 20 kinds of sashimi. The lounge is as crowded with lovely Uptowners sipping sake and hoping to be shot for Paper City.
